Chanelle René

Chanelle René

Born in West Cape May, NJ / Works in Rio Grande, NJ
BIO
Chanelle René is a New Jersey–based figurative painter whose practice spans installations and large-scale murals. Working with oil paint, acrylic, spray paint, marker, and metal leaf, René is best known for jewel-tone, impressionistic paintings that merge abstract realism with emotionally resonant compositions. Her work balances intuitive mark-making with narrative depth, creating visual experiences that feel both intimate and expansive. René’s work explores identity through the lens of culture, pure self-essence, and the act of (re)claiming spaces. Her subject matter often centers the interior lives and embodied presence of Black women, inviting viewers into moments of reflection, belonging, and quiet power.
As a visual artist based in Southern New Jersey my work bridges figurative painting and immersive narrative muralism. This practice is rooted in urban contemporary figurative art, where I use oil over layers of acrylic, spray paint, marker and metal leaf on canvas and large-scale surfaces to explore themes of identity, belonging, memory, and emotional presence. Through bold, jewel-toned palettes, layered imagery, and dramatic compositions, this work creates spaces that invite reflection and emotional engagement. Artworks with expressive painterly brushstrokes, mixed materials, and intentional layering across both intimate canvases and expansive public walls, often incorporating texture and subtle abstraction to heighten emotional resonance. For example, figures may emerge from richly saturated backgrounds or dissolve into patterned color fields, suggesting both visibility and vulnerability. This process is informed by personal history, Black cultural narratives, and everyday moments of quiet connection, and is shaped by a commitment to atmosphere, sensory depth, and visual storytelling.
